Shohei Ohtani Early Life
Shohei Ohtani was born on July 5, 1994, in Ōshū, Japan. From an early age, Ohtani displayed exceptional talent in baseball. His dedication to the sportand tireless work ethic made him a standout in his local community. Ohtani attended Hanamaki Higashi High School, where his skills as both a pitcher and hitter caught national attention. His commitment to baseball was so strong that he bypassed opportunities to immediately play in MLB, instead choosing to develop further in Japan with the Hokkaido Nippon-Ham Fighters
How Much is Shohei Ohtani's Net Worth and Salary in 2024?
Shohei Ohtani’s net worth as of 2024 is estimated at approximately $50 million. His financial growth has been meteoric, driven by his impressive performancein MLB and lucrative endorsements. In 2023, Ohtani signed a historic 10-year contract with the Los Angeles Dodgers worth $700 million, making it the largest deal in sports history. This contract includes $2 million annually, with the bulk of the salary ($680 million) deferred until 2034.
Ohtani also earns substantial income through endorsements with brands such as Seiko, Oakley, and Fanatics, contributing an estimated $10-15 million annually to his wealth.
Shohei Ohtani's Professional Career
Ohtani’s MLB career, which began in 2018, has been nothing short of extraordinary. Signing with the Los Angeles Angels, Ohtani quickly demonstrated his unique abilities as a dual-threat player. His fastball and devastating splitter made him a powerful pitcher, while his towering home runs cemented him as a feared hitter.
By 2023, Ohtani had rewritten the history books once again, becoming the first player to achieve All-Star status as both a pitcher and hitter for three consecutive seasons. In addition, Ohtani was crowned the American League MVP in 2021 and 2023, further solidifying his legacy. His ability to excel on both the mound and the plate remains unparalleled in modern baseball history.
